
The Future of Jazz with Ed Smith and Russ Naymark
Jazz has never stood still during its 100-plus-year-history, and now is no exception. The world of jazz has many vibrant voices to carry it forward on its evolution. At "The Future of Jazz," we talk to those who play and present jazz as we take a glimpse at some of the roads the music will be traveling down in the coming years.
Joining "The Future of Jazz" are Harry Schnipper (owner of Washington D.C. jazz club Blues Alley and Executive Director of Blues Alley Jazz Society), Ray Obiedo (guitarist, composer and bandleader), Jihee Heo (pianist, composer and bandleader), Cory Weeds (saxophonist, bandleader and president of Cellar Music), and others.
